NVIDIA Inception is a free, no-equity program for AI, data science, and HPC startups at any stage.
Members receive preferred pricing and discounts on NVIDIA GPUs and software (including DGX systems and NVIDIA AI Enterprise), cloud GPU credits through partner marketplaces, free self-paced NVIDIA Deep Learning Institute training, technical guidance and engineering support, co-marketing opportunities, and access to Inception Capital Connect to meet venture investors.
The program is designed to help startups accelerate development and deployment of AI models on NVIDIA's accelerated computing platform.

Or search similar grants →According to the current listing, eligibility includes: Startups incorporated as a legal entity, developing products/services in AI, data science, or HPC, with a website. Open globally at any funding stage; there is no cost to join and no equity taken. Apply through the NVIDIA Inception portal. Confirm the full requirements in the official notice before applying.
The current listing shows no cash award; benefits include up to $100,000 in cloud GPU credits via partner marketplaces (e.g., Google Cloud, Oracle, AWS, Azure), preferred/discounted pricing on NVIDIA hardware and software, free NVIDIA Deep Learning Institute training credits, and Inception Capital Connect introductions to VCs. NVIDIA Graduate Fellowship Program is a grant from NVIDIA providing up to $60,000 per award to PhD students conducting research that advances accelerated computing and its applications. Now in its 25th year, the program invites nominations from doctoral students pushing the boundaries of artificial intelligence, robotics, autonomous vehicles, and related fields. Recipients receive not only research funding but also access to NVIDIA technology, products, and engineering expertise, along with a mandatory in-person summer internship. Students are nominated by their faculty advisors and selected based on academic achievement and research area alignment.
NVIDIA's Applied Research Accelerator Program provides academic researchers with GPU hardware, cloud compute, and cash support in three tiers: Base ($20K for projects with real-world impact potential), Adoption ($60K for projects with commercial or government adoption plans), and Production ($160K when organizations invest in production conversion). The program supports research with practical applications in GPU-accelerated computing, AI, machine learning, data analytics, and HPC. Applications are reviewed quarterly with four annual cycles: Q1 submissions decided June, Q2 decided September, Q3 decided December, Q4 decided March.
The LinkedIn Future of Work Fund 2026 is a global philanthropic grant initiative that doubled its commitment to $3 million for 2026 to help nonprofit organizations prepare young people for a rapidly changing labor market shaped by artificial intelligence. Building on the inaugural 2025 round, the fund provides unrestricted grants of $200,000-$300,000 to organizations demonstrating clear approaches to AI literacy and digital skills training, career pathways using AI-enabled tools, and workforce adaptability programs. The fund prioritizes organizations serving young adults aged 18-24 facing structural barriers to employment, with geographic focus on France, Germany, India, United Kingdom, and United States. Selected organizations receive monetary grants plus strategic assistance from LinkedIn's workforce development ecosystem. Applications are reviewed by LinkedIn's Social Impact team along with an external panel of workforce development and AI experts.
The Alibaba Cloud AI Catalyst Program supports AI-focused startups and global AI firms with comprehensive resources including up to $120,000 in lifetime cloud credits, 2 billion free Model Studio tokens for access to Alibaba's generative AI platform, 1:1 Office Hours with AI experts covering products, solutions, and infrastructure, POC coupons, and invitations to Alibaba Cloud events worldwide. The program is designed to help AI startups accelerate their growth with technical, educational, and networking resources. Applications are reviewed within 4-5 business days, and successful applicants are notified via email. The program provides access to Alibaba Cloud's GPU infrastructure including H100s in the Singapore region, making it particularly attractive for APAC-focused AI startups. The promotion period runs from April 1, 2025 through March 31, 2026.
The 2026 Orange Social Venture Prize (OSVP) is an annual competition recognizing innovative solutions that address real community needs using AI, data, or cybersecurity technologies in Africa and the Middle East. The prize supports young entrepreneurs whose startups demonstrate tangible social and environmental benefits through digital innovation. The competition operates through a two-stage process: national selection in each of the 17 participating countries where Orange operates, followed by an international round for top prizes. Beyond financial awards (€25,000 first prize, €15,000 second, €10,000 third, plus a €20,000 Women's Prize), recipients gain significant visibility, networking opportunities with the Orange ecosystem, and mentorship to help scale their ventures. Projects are reviewed by Orange employees via the Orange Engage for Change internal platform. This is one of the few major competitions specifically targeting AI and data-driven social ventures in Africa and the Middle East.
